Emily always knew she was different. She grew up in a normal family, both of her parents being dentists, a younger know-it-all sister and an expectation that she would never live up to.
You see, her parents were very strict when it came to grades, and trust me, Emily had no trouble there- however her younger sister always did better.When Emily turned 10 she started to rebel against her parents and their expectations, getting her first ever detention at school for putting a bucket of slime over the teacher (not an easy task. It took 3 discreet trips to the science classrooms to collect her 'potion ingredients') .
She would never be the best daughter, so why even try?
The Granger sisters had many names they were called, and Emily would always get so annoyed as Hermione was always labelled 'the smart one'. Don't get me wrong, Emily loved her sister but it was hard when people always thought your younger sister was the better child. Sure, she got jealous sometimes, but there was one day where Hermione couldn't beat her - the day she got her Hogwarts letter.
This day changed her life forever.
